Stephen J Wolfe Jr Private Foundation

DAYTON, OH EIN: 82-2982417

Stephen J Wolfe Jr Private Foundation is a private grantmaking foundation based in Dayton, Ohio. Established in 2018, it operates as a 501(c)(3) organization dedicated to philanthropic endeavors through investment activity and charitable giving.

Under IRS private-foundation payout rules, Stephen J Wolfe Jr Private Foundation reported a distributable amount of $2.2M for 2024 — the minimum it must pay out in qualifying distributions.

Financial History

Multi-year comparison from IRS filings

As of December 2024:

  • Total Assets: $24,254,949
  • Total Revenue: $3,745,323
  • Total Expenses: $1,854,764
  • Total Giving: $1,795,000
  • Number of Employees: 0

As of December 2023:

  • Total Assets: $44.3 Million
  • Total Revenue: $3.18 Million
  • Total Expenses: $1.99 Million
  • Total Liabilities: $0

The foundation's revenue is primarily generated through investment income and dividends, which totaled $3,643,681 in 2024.
